Black Forest Labs is a cutting-edge start up pioneering generative image and video models. Our team, which invented Stable Diffusion, Stable Video Diffusion, and FLUX.1, is currently looking for a Talent Partner. As our Talent Partner, you'll be focused on developing relationships and recruiting the best talent across multiple domains, including our GTM, research, tech and operations teams.
